## Releases

Syncfold releases go out Tuesdays. The calendar sync conflict fix (duplicate events when two sources update the same slot) ships in 1.8.0; last-writer-wins is now the default resolution. Tag the release, run the conflict regression suite, and publish the changelog before the eng sync. Release artifacts must be signed before upload, and the key for that step is the following.

rollout seal: bky3_7wZ

Ticket: Config drift — SQLint rules on Bramblegate repos. Prod CI enforces the hardened ruleset (no dynamic identifiers, mandatory parameterization), but three repos run a stale local copy missing the injection checks. Security review blocked until rules converge. Action: pin the shared ruleset and delete local overrides. For reference, the canonical rule configuration currently enforced in prod is below.

config for yahof-tajop:
zorath:
  pin: 7493
  metrics_host: metrics.zorath.tolvaqsys.internal
  tenant: praiel
  seal: seal_fd9cd4f1

## Spare Hardware Storage — Room B-14

New starters at Quellin Systems should note that the spare hardware store on Level B holds replacement keyboards, monitors, docking stations, and cabling. Always log items you remove in the ledger by the door, and never prop the door open, as the room is climate-controlled. Access is restricted to IT and facilities staff plus anyone completing onboarding setup. The keypad beside the handle accepts the following code.

staff pass of fajof-fawif = bdg-ES-2

Handover Note — From Director Vass to Director Okerlund

Team heads, as I rotate off, Priya takes over the Calder Hollow acquisition file. Short version: Brindlemark Foods is still interested, their asking price has softened, and diligence on their Tarnow Ridge plant is nearly done. Keep the working group small and avoid chatter in the lunchroom — rumors already cost us leverage once. Priya will circulate next steps after her first steering call. For context, the plan summary follows below.

management briefing: The pricing group signed off on a budget of $40.7 million for Project Holath. The renewal with Holethax Holdings closes at $35.8 million a year, 63 percent above the last contract.